Output ac05b60527be8e5121c1ba810dec30645dc2b669c3eb7c8343ceea93055f4263:122

value
2654097
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b682f12c69aed49f6cd8a41b2a0a21164fc7588 OP_EQUAL
address
3EQ8f2kq3queyL6bSjNHVVRy6gS8YYnjBA
transaction
ac05b60527be8e5121c1ba810dec30645dc2b669c3eb7c8343ceea93055f4263
confirmations
336028
spent
true